Skalar - Automated Wet Chemistry Analyzer - Continuous Flow Analyzer (CFA)
The Sanseries of Automated Wet Chemistry Analyzers also known as Continuous Flow Analyzers have been designed as modular systems to meet the needs of laboratories which process a few samples or large volumes of samples. Based on the Continuous Flow Analysis (CFA) or also called Segemented Flow Analysis (SFA) technique, up to 16 analytical measurements (depending on the model) can be made on a single sample simultaneously. With the addition of rinsing valves and software the Sanseries of analyzers can automate; start-up, shut-down, dilutions, re-runs, clean-up, and raw data storage.

Formacs - High Temperature TOC Analyzer
The FormacsHT Total Organic Carbon high temperature catalytic combustion system features a versatile modular design and excellent performance for the analysis of Total Carbon (TC), Total Inorganic Carbon (TIC), Total Organic Carbon (TOC), Dissolved Organic Carbon (DOC) and Non-Purgeable Organic Carbon (NPOC). This design was developed to conform to the latest customer requirements and allows the determination of TOC in clean waters such as pharmaceutical - and drinking waters but also performing equally well for the analysis of waste, surface, seawater and soil extracts.
Formacs - TOC Analyzer
The Formacs HT-I TOC/TN analyzers provide fast, reliable analysis of Total Organic Carbon (TOC) and Total Nitrogen (TN) in liquid samples by direct sample injection in a high temperature catalytic combustion furnace. Formacs - Total Nitrogen Analyzer
The Formacs Analyzer uses the ND25 Total Nitrogen detector for the analysis of Total Nitrogen (TN). Total Nitrogen can be measured in a range from low ppb levels to high ppm levels with high accuracy in a short analysis time using chemiluminescence detection (CLD).
Primacs - Total Organic Carbon and Protein-Nitrogen Analyzer for Solid & Liquid samples
The PrimacsSNC-100 is our latest, modern and flexible sample analyzer with integrated 100-position autosampler for determination of Nitrogen (N), Protein, Total Carbon (TC), Total Elemental Carbon (TEC), Total Inorganic Carbon (TIC) and Total Organic Carbon (TOC) all in one unit.
Primacs - Carbon / Nitrogen Analyzers
The PrimacsSERIES Carbon / Nitrogen analyzers also include the PrimacsMCS add-on module for Total Organic Carbon (TOC) analysis for solid materials such as soil, sediments and sludges. The PrimacsMCS operates in combination with the FormacsSERIES Total Organic Carbon analyzer (liquid samples), offering an economical concept to environmental laboratories for Total Organic Carbon analysis on aqueous samples as well as solid materials and sludges.

Skalar - Biochemical Oxygen Demand (BOD) Analyzer
Biochemical Oxygen Demand (BOD) analysis is one of the most common applications for water laboratories. The test is used as an indication of the organic quality of water. With the SP2000series Skalar introduces the most flexible Robotic BOD platform available today. Besides the modern design and latest technology innovations, it has a flexible set up from 18 up to 198 BOD bottles. The analyzer is developed to fit your exact laboratory requirements with respect to sample throughput, level of automation, sample capacity etc. Analysis are carried out in accordance with all (inter) national regulations such as EPA 405.1/ISO 5815-1/ EN-1899-1/2, Standard Methods 5210 B, DIN 38409 etc. as well as customer specific methods.
Skalar - Chemical Oxygen Demand (COD) Analyzer
Chemical Oxygen Demand (COD) analysis is commonly used to determine the amount of organic pollutants found in surface water and waste water. The COD value is a useful indicator for measuring the water quality. Skalar`s SP2000 analyzers can be configured to automate COD according to the sealed tube (ST-COD) method ISO 15705 and EPA 410.4 or to the classical titration method ISO 6060
